About Unit

Unmanned Systems Battalion is a linear unit of the Azov Brigade.

The unit was initially formed in late 2023 as an Unmanned Systems Company, which gained experience during the defense of the Serebryansky Forest and Terny in the Kreminna direction.

Over time, the unit began to absorb highly experienced personnel, including the current battalion commander Stepan Vitkovskyi, who emerged from the ranks of the 55th Rifle Battalion and the 54th Mechanized Brigade during the beginning of the full-scale invasion.

In early 2024, the company continued to expand its drone capabilities with strike drones and heavy bombers to help coordinate and improve infantry operations on the frontline.

Between September and October 2024, the Unmanned Systems Company was expanded into a full-on Unmanned Systems Battalion, which was announced by the brigade itself.

In April 2025, following the creation of the 1st Azov Corps of the Ukrainian National Guard, which was formed on the basis of the Azov Brigade, much of the combat core of the battalion was moved to the corps-level to help form a new Unmanned Systems Battalion, which would later become known as Pilum Battalion.

In May 2025, Vitkovskyi, who had previously commanded an Unmanned Systems Company within the battalion since September 2024, became the commander of the Unmanned Systems Battalion.

As of April 2026, the battalion has begun to scale the usage of Unmanned Ground Robotic Systems and Complexes into its ranks, and has now formed an entirely dedicated Unmanned Ground Robotics Company as part of the growing innovation.

Insignia

The insignia follows the brigade’s traditional pointed chevron design, featuring the brigade’s inscription at the peak of the chevron. At its core lies a stylized Idea of the Nation symbol containing an upward-pointing arrow with a technical motif. The arrow evokes consistently moving forward with innovation and pushing back the occupying forces.

Lieutenant Colonel

Stepan Vitkovskyi

Known by the callsign “Budya,” he graduated from the Lviv State University of Life Safety in 2014 as a firefighter-rescuer and later worked in his profession before moving abroad, where he was employed in agriculture. Technical Intelligence Company

The technical intelligence company of the battalion. It was initially a brigade-level asset, before being reformed at some point in 2025 inside of the Unmanned Systems Battalion of the brigade.
